More on how they use that info,with quote from article in Wired again,
as written 'In the past week, after publishing secret U.S. diplomatic cables,
secret-spilling site WikiLeaks has been hit with denial-of-service attacks
on its servers by unknown parties; its backup hosting provider, Amazon,
booted WikiLeaks off its hosting service; and PayPal has suspended its
donation-collecting account, damaging WikiLeaks’ ability to raise funds.
MasterCard announced Monday it was blocking credit card payments to
WikiLeaks, saying the site was engaged in
illegal activities, despite the fact it has never been charged with a crime."
